Как интегрировать KeyPass2 и Firefox с помощью Kee в Ubuntu 16.04 - 18.04

Я уже установил KeePass2, а также установил оба надстройки Kee. Но я не знаю, как его интегрировать. Pls поможет мне с инструкциями.

1
задан 24 March 2018 в 00:56

3 ответа

Ubuntu 14.04, 15.10 / Linux Mint 17

Во-первых, вам не нужно PassIFox, а дополнительный PPA, описываемый @Faisal Haq Salafi, поскольку mono-complete и keepass2 уже доступны в репозитории .

Установка

Download & amp; Установите дополнения KeeFox для установки keepass2 и mono библиотеки компилятора CLI и системного менеджера:
sudo apt-get install keepass2 mono-dmcs libmono-system-management4.0-cil libmono-system-numerics4.0-cil
upvote Faisal Haq Salafi для ответа; upoun Simounet для сужения списка пакетов (6Mo против 125Mo с mono-complete);

Конфигурация

Местоположение плагина KeePass: /usr/lib/keepass2/plugins Место установки Keefox KeePass: /usr/lib/keepass2 Моно исполняемое местоположение: /usr/bin/mono

Плагин KeePassRPC

# create a plugins sub-directory in keepass2 directory
sudo sh -c 'mkdir /usr/lib/keepass2/plugins' 
# copy the keefox plugin into it
sudo ln --force --no-dereference --symbolic $HOME/.mozilla/firefox/*.default/extensions/keefox@chris.tomlinson/deps/KeePassRPC.plgx /usr/lib/keepass2/plugins/

Перезапустить

Выйти и перезапустить оба:

Загрузить & amp; Установите дополнения KeeFox Firefox, проверьте значок keefox для информации
27
ответ дан 24 May 2018 в 22:38
  • 1
    Вместо копирования плагина, я думаю, создание символической ссылки было бы более разумным, поэтому нет проблем с обновлениями: sudo ln -s $HOME/.mozilla/firefox/*.default/extensions/keefox@chris.tomlinson/deps/KeePassRPC.plgx /usr/lib/keepass2/plugins/KeePassRPC.plgx – Thomas W. 26 October 2016 в 11:56
  • 2
    @ThomasW. вы правы, я обновил свой ответ соответственно (обратите внимание, что вам не нужно указывать имя файла в целевом объекте, оно будет использовать исходное имя файла) – Édouard Lopez 26 October 2016 в 12:19

[Отредактировано 04/29/2016]

Начиная с версии 1.6.0 KeeFox этот трюк не работает. Требуются новые библиотеки. На данный момент я нашел libmono2.0-cil, но есть еще. Я разместил тему на форуме KeeFox.

[Исходный пост]

KeeFox не нуждается в любом из моно, поэтому бесполезно устанавливать mono-complete. mono-dmcs и libmono-system-management4.0-cil должно быть достаточно. Итак, эта команда должна выполнить трюк:

sudo apt-get install keepass2 mono-dmcs libmono-system-management4.0-cil

С помощью этого метода вы пощадите больше 120Mo и кучу бесполезной библиотеки для обновления. Я получаю это требование от вики KeeFox GitHub: тема на форуме KeeFox

7
ответ дан 24 May 2018 в 22:38
  • 1
    Существует ли минимальная версия ubuntu для этого утверждения? Я тестирую Kubuntu 15.10 – Édouard Lopez 15 December 2015 в 12:53
  • 2
    Работа над Kubuntu 15.10 – Édouard Lopez 15 December 2015 в 14:26
  • 3
    Извините за задержку с ответом. mono-dmcs и libmono-system-management4.0-cil доступны 12.04. Так что это не проблема с более новыми версиями. – Simounet 11 January 2016 в 20:53

Ubuntu 16.04

Если у вас установлен KeePass 2, тогда есть удобный способ держать все в курсе и работать.

Если вы не знаете, какие PPA-s пожалуйста, прочитайте это: безопасны ли PPA для добавления в мою систему и какие-то «красные флаги»? следить за?

Установите

Если вы не знаете, какие PPA-ы, пожалуйста, прочитайте это: Безопасны ли PPA для добавления в мою систему и какие-то «красные флаги» ;

ПРИМЕЧАНИЕ. Возможно, вам придется отменить ручной сбор на KeeFox!

sudo add-apt-repository ppa:dlech/keepass2-plugins
sudo apt update
sudo apt install xul-ext-keefox

Добавить ppa и установить KeePass 2 :

Настроить

Это также установит [d9 ] ПРИМЕЧАНИЕ: плагин (keepass2-plugin-rpc) как его зависимость.

Место установки Keefox KeePass: /usr/lib/keepass2 Моно исполняемое местоположение: /usr/bin/mono

Преимущества:

Место установки Keefox KeePass: /usr/lib/keepass2 Моно исполняемое местоположение: /usr/bin/mono Содержит моно библиотеки (и поддерживает их актуальность) Другие плагины также доступны (которые помогают интегрировать keepass2

Редактировать

Содержит текст в [ubuntu, например keepass2-plugin-application-indicator)

необходимы моно библиотеки (и сохраняет их в актуальном состоянии)

0
ответ дан 24 May 2018 в 22:38

Другие вопросы по тегам:

Похожие вопросы: